City of East Peoria Zoning Board of Appeals met June 12

City of East Peoria Zoning Board of Appeals met June 12.

Here are the minutes provided by the board:

The meeting was called to order at 6:00PM

Attendees: Gina Driscoll, George Whitman, Don Tippet, John Broshears, Michael Bruner, Tim Kelly Absent:

Minutes:

Minutes from the May meeting were motioned for approval by Tim Kelly and seconded by Michael Bruner. The motion passed 6-0.

Case 23-SU-16 Petition of Antonio Cocchi for a Special Use to permit a Smoke (Vape) Shop on property located at 1818 Meadow Avenue, 05-05-02-103-001.

The petitioner, Antonio Cocchi, spoke on behalf of the proposal. He told the board that he's new to the community and looking to open this location. He doesn't sell traditional smoking devices or tobacco – just vaping. He calls it "harm reduction" and is offering a less harmful option to traditional smoking. Don Tippet asked to confirm the location of the business - the former barber shop on the west end of the building. He also asked about parking spaces shown - which are 3 for the business. Gina Driscoll confirmed the location of the front door which is on the side of the building. Tim Kelly asked about hours of operation - between noon and 7pm, Monday through Sunday as there's no employees except for himself and his wife.

Case 23-SU-17 Petition of Keith & Donna Craig for a Special Use to permit an accessory structure inconsistent with Title 5, Chapter 6 of the East Peoria City Code on property located at 300 Walnut Drive, 05-05-01-200-033.

The petitioner, Keith Craig, spoke on the project. The proposal here is to allow a large accessory structure. He has quite a bit of equipment that he'd like to build an additional accessory structure to house all of it. The proposal is to construct a 70 x 100 building.

Don Tippet asked to confirm the colored photo that was given but the petitioner plans to construct it with a cedar exterior but it will follow the proposed style. For this case, only the size is of concern for the ZBA as it's well in excess of the 1,250 sf requirement. Gina Driscoll clarified the request for those in the audience and online.

Case 23-SU-18 Petition of Rayman Kull for a Special Use to permit outdoor storage of materials on property located just west of 4200 E. Washington Street, 01-01-23-210-008, 012, & 013 (part of).

Mr. Kull presented his request to develop a recently acquired 18 acre parcel to expand his business. The Special Use is for the proposed outdoor storage area needed for the expansion. The set-up would be similar to what they already have at their current location - just expanded some.

George Whitman asked about the unpaved surface being proposed. Mr. Kull indicated the surface would be treated to minimize dust. Gina Driscoll asked about events they will be hosting. Mr. Kull indicated they will offer classes on water feature landscaping for both contractors and private parties.

Case 23-R-19 Petition of Diane Ginther to rezone property from B-3 to R-2 located at 2487 Washington Road, 02- 02-30-100-001.

Diane Ginther spoke on behalf of the proposal. She would like to rezone the property to residential to allow for it to be sold to an interested party that would like to use it for a home. Don Tippet asked for clarification regarding the structures existing on the property.

Case 23-SU-20 Petition of Robert & Tina Frederick for a Special Use to permit a pool and privacy fence in the required front yard on property located at 114 Glenridge Drive, 05-05-09-210-013.

Robert and Tina spoke on behalf of the proposed project. They are requesting a Special Use to place a pool and a privacy fence because of their small lot and limited rear yard. They were issued a permit in error for the pool and the fence but didn't realize it was an issue until a code violation notice that was issued for a trailer on the grass. Gina Driscoll asked about the trailer that was on the grass as well as the tree. The tree will stay but the trailer will be gone. Don Tippet asked to clarify the lot line placement.

Deliberations:

Case 23-SU-16

After deliberations and findings of fact, Michael Bruner motioned, and Tim Kelly seconded to recommend approval of the proposed Special Use. The board voted 6-0 to recommend approval as presented.

Case 23-SU-17

After deliberations and findings of fact, George Whitman motioned, and Don Tippet seconded to approve the proposed Special Use. The board voted 6-0 to recommend approval as presented.

Case 23-SU-18

After deliberations and findings of fact, Michael Bruner motioned, and Tim Kelly seconded to approve the proposed Special Use with the condition that an unpaved surface be permitted to be installed and maintained in areas where storage bins are located and not open to public access as per the site plan. The board voted 6-0 to recommend approval of the Special Use as presented.

Case 23-R-19

After deliberations and findings of fact, Tim Kelly motioned, and Don Tippet seconded to approve the proposed rezoning. The board voted 6-0 to recommend approval as presented.

Case 23-SU-20

After deliberations and findings of fact, Don Tippet motioned, and Tim Kelly seconded to approve the proposed Special Use with the condition the fence be placed not closer than the side lot line (approx. 10' from the back of the curb) and not in front of the house's front plane as per the site plan. The board voted 6-0 to recommend approval as presented.

Old Business:

None Presented.

New Business:

Gina Driscoll introduced Brad Brewer, Planning & GIS Coordinator for the City, and mentioned Troy Sams will be joining the board next month.

Meeting Adjourned at 6:39PM
